| Re: go.google hijack??? 1. - Pls be patient, as most members, are in different time zones to you. 2. - Can you pls do the following: 1. - Download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ware (http://www.download.com/Malwarebytes...=dl&tag=button) to your desktop. * Double-click mbam-setup.exe and follow the prompts to install the program. * At the end, be sure to checkmark the Update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ware and Launch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ware, then click Finish. * If an update is found, it will download and install the latest version. * Once the program has loaded, select Perform full scan, then click Scan. * When the scan is complete, click OK, then Show Results to view the results. * Be sure that everything is checked, and click Remove Selected. * When completed, a log will open in Notepad. * Post the log back here. Make sure that you restart the computer. The log can also be found here: C:\Documents and Settings\Username\Application Data\Malwarebytes\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ware\Logs\log-date.txt Or at C:\Program Files\Malwarebytes' Anti-Malware\Logs\log-date.txt 2. Now, we need a HJT log. Click Here to download HJT V2.0.2 * Save HJTsetup.exe to your desktop. * Double click on the HJTsetup.exe icon on your desktop. * By default it will install to C:\Program Files\Hijack This. * Continue to click Next in the setup dialogue boxes until you get to the Select Additional Tasks dialogue. * Put a check by Create a desktop icon then click Next again. * Continue to follow the rest of the prompts from there. * At the final dialogue box click Finish and it will launch Hijack This. * Click on the Do a system scan and save a log file button. It will scan and then ask you to save the log. * Click Save to save the log file and then the log will open in notepad. * Click on "Edit > Select All" then click on "Edit > Copy" to copy the entire contents of the log. * DO NOT have Hijack This fix anything yet. Most of what it finds will be harmless or even required. In your reply, post the logs (in this order): 1. - Malware Bytes Log 2. - Hijackthis Log Thanks, Cohen |
